Anti-Mullerian Hormone (AMH)
Dimeric glycoprotein secreted by preantral ovarian granulosa cells that quantifies functional ovarian follicular reserve.

Molecular Mechanism & Clinical Purpose
Binds AMHR2 receptors, regulating primordial follicle recruitment and follicular sensitivity to FSH.
Differential Diagnosis
Elevated Levels (AMH High)
- •PCOS (>4.5 ng/mL)
- •Granulosa cell tumors (>10.0 ng/mL)
- •Multiple gestation
Low Levels (AMH Low)
- •Diminished ovarian reserve (<1.0 ng/mL)
- •Perimenopausal transition
- •Premature ovarian insufficiency
